binary-install

Install .tar.gz binary applications via npm

Usage

This library provides a single class Binary that takes the name of your binary, and download url.

let binary = new Binary("my-binary", "https://example.com/binary/tar.gz")

After your Binary has been created, you can run .install() to install the binary, and .run() to run it.

Example

This is meant to be used as a library - create your Binary with your desired options, then call .install() in the postinstall of your package.json, and .run() in the bin section of your package.json.
